with a strong foundation in backend development using Java and hands-on experience in Kafka implementation. This role is critical to building scalable, high-performance microservices and event-driven systems.
Key Responsibilities:
Design, develop, and maintain enterprise-grade applications using
Java/JEE
,
Spring
, and
Spring Boot
Implement and manage
Kafka
for real-time data processing and event streaming
Develop and expose robust
RESTful APIs
Collaborate with cross-functional teams to design
microservices
architecture
Write
unit and integration tests
using
JUnit
Apply
microservices design patterns
and best practices
Work with
NoSQL databases
(MongoDB),
relational databases
(Oracle), and other data storage systems
Optimize application performance and scalability
Participate in code reviews, design discussions, and contribute to technical documentation
Must-Have Skills:
6+ years of strong hands-on experience in
Java/JEE
,
Spring Boot
,
REST APIs
1-2 years of mandatory Kafka implementation experience
(not just usage)
Proficiency with
JUnit
for automated testing
Solid understanding of
Microservices architecture
and
design patterns
Experience with
databases
such as Oracle, MongoDB, or other NoSQL solutions
Good to Have:
Experience with
Spring Batch
Exposure to
CI/CD
, containerization (Docker), or orchestration (Kubernetes)
Familiarity with logging, monitoring, and troubleshooting tools
Candidate Requirements:
Able to join by
20th September
(immediate joiners preferred)
Strong problem-solving skills and a proactive attitude
Good communication and team collaboration skills
Based in or willing to relocate to
Bangalore or Hyderabad
Why Join Us?
Opportunity to work on cutting-edge projects using Kafka and microservices
Fast-paced, collaborative, and tech-focused environment
Competitive compensation with a strong career growth path
Job Type: Full-time
Pay: ₹2,300,000.00 - ₹2,500,000.00 per year
Work Location: In person
Beware of fraud agents! do not pay money to get a job
M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.